According to the Roman historians, Caesar's murder was foretold by a number of ill omens, as well as the Etruscan haruspex Spurinna, who warned him of great personal danger either on or by the Ides of March in 44 BC.

Calpurnia was either the third or fourth wife of Julius Caesar, and the one to whom he was married at the time of his assassination. In Shakespeare's tragedy based on Caesar's life and death, the general is loved by the multitudes. She believes, correctly, that this is an omen of Caesar's death. Calpurnia's dream is one of a few different supernatural elements in the play, which also include the Soothsayer's prophecy, and the appearance of Caesar's ghost after his death (all of which portend the death of a major character). In his childhood, Caesar had been betrothed to Cossutia, the daughter of a wealthy eques,[7][8] although there is some uncertainty as to whether they were ever formally married. Caesar and Calpurnia -- though they both fear that something bad might happen -- don't actually know about the conspiracy. She recounts the strange things that happened the night before: a lioness gave birth in the streets of Rome; the dead rose from their graves; and "Fierce fiery warriors fought upon the clouds,/In ranks and squadrons and right form of war,/Which drizzled blood upon the Capitol."
